A premium Italian lace yarn combining the softness of cashmere with the warmth, elasticity, and durability of fine merino wool. Lightweight, warm, and exceptionally soft next to the skin, SIBERIA is ideal for multi-strand knitting and elegant luxury garments with beautiful drape and comfort.

Product Specifications
• Manufacturer: Ri.Go, Italy
• Article: SIBERIA
• Fiber Content: 30% Cashmere, 70% Merino Wool
• Yarn Weight: Lace (2/20)
• Count (Nm): 20,000 m/kg
• Yardage: 100g (3.52oz) ≈ 1000m (1094yd)
• Formats: Balls (BY DEFAULT) or Cones (PLEASE PURCHASE)
• Origin: Made in Italy

Texture & Feel
Soft, airy, and delicate, with a light natural bloom from the cashmere. The merino adds gentle structure and elasticity, creating a refined fabric that becomes even softer after washing. Perfect for multi-strand knitting, offering warmth without heaviness and a smooth, elegant finish.

Recommended Uses
• Multi-strand sweaters and cardigans
• Lightweight shawls and wraps
• Lace garments with soft drape
• Baby clothing and sensitive-skin items
• Everyday luxury essentials

Blending Recommendations
• Silk — adds sheen and smoothness
• Cashmere — increases softness and loft
• Mohair/Silk — adds modern halo
• Fine Merino — improves structure and resilience
Use 2–6 strands depending on desired final weight.

Recommended Needles & Hooks
2 strands — Light Lace → 2.0–2.5 mm
3 strands — Lace / Light Fingering → 2.5–3.0 mm
4 strands — Fingering → 3.0–3.5 mm
5 strands — Sport → 3.5–4.0 mm
6 strands — DK → 4.0–4.5 mm
Crochet Hooks: 2.5–4.0 mm depending on strand count

Estimated Yarn Usage
• Sweater (M): 180–260 g
• Cardigan: 220–320 g
• Shawl/Wrap: 100–180 g
• Scarf/Cowl: 70–120 g
• Baby garments: 40–100 g

Weaving Recommendations
Use SIBERIA as weft in multiple strands.
2–3 strands — soft, lightweight weft
4–5 strands — balanced, warm texture
6 strands — fuller, denser fabric
Suggested Sett: 8–12 EPI depending on strand count

Care Instructions
• Hand wash in cold water
• Do not wring
• Lay flat to dry away from heat

  • Please keep in mind: cone yarns, especially those made with extra fine merino or cashmere, may include a protective coating used for industrial knitting. A few gentle washes will allow the yarn to bloom, soften, and reveal its natural texture.
